## Step 4: EXIF scrubbing

Pixelvane strips EXIF metadata on upload before anything hits the Quillmark CDN. During migration, the scrubber runs as a standalone sidecar, not inline. Do not skip this step — legacy images from the old Bramleyfield archive still carry GPS tags.

Deploy the sidecar first, verify the health endpoint responds, then flip the ingest flag. Rollback means re-pointing ingest at the old pipeline, nothing else.

The sidecar reads the following configuration values at startup:

config for bahop-baduf:
[kasion]
team = lamath
access_code = ac_d807e5
host = kasion.paliqcloud.corp
port = 4000
owner = julix.tamvan
peer = frair.qorvelsoft.local

Action item from the Ledgerline incident: our report builder's sort wasn't stable, so rows with equal keys shuffled between exports and customers thought data was missing. We've swapped in a stable merge sort and added a regression test, but future maintainers should avoid the old comparator helpers entirely. Rationale, benchmarks, and the deprecation list are on the internal page below.

operations page: https://confluence.lumicsys.internal/projects/display/projects/display

Profiles are partitioned by a hashed account key across sixteen shards, each with its own replica pair. As a contractor, you can read shard maps freely, but rebalancing operations require elevated access through the Wrenhall recovery console. If your session expires mid-operation — common during long migrations — the console will lock and demand re-authentication. Enter the shared recovery passphrase exactly as written, including spacing. The current passphrase is:

recovery phrase for fajef-tagaf: ulaeth-tamvan-sorwyn-kaseth-sorir